Stuffed Grape Leaves

Jarred grape leaves wrapped around a Levantine-style filling of long-grain rice, yellow onion, fresh herbs, lemon, olive oil, and warm spice. These vegetarian rolls are simmered gently until tender.

1
Prep grape leaves, rice, onion, and herbs

Drain and rinse the grape leaves from the 16-ounce jar, gently separate them, and weigh 8 ounces drained leaves for rolling. Rinse the rice, soak it 15 minutes, drain well, then finely dice the 4 ounces yellow onion and chop the herbs.

Check the jar seal before opening and discard grape leaves with off smells, mold, slime, or other spoilage signs.

Keep fingertips curled away from the blade while dicing the onion and chopping herbs.

2
Mix the filling

In a mixing bowl, combine the soaked drained rice, onion, parsley, dill, mint, 2 tablespoons olive oil, 2 tablespoons lemon juice, salt, pepper, and allspice; mix until evenly seasoned.

3
Fill and roll the grape leaves

Place a grape leaf smooth side down with the stem end facing you, trim a thick stem if needed, and add 1 level tablespoon filling near the stem. Fold the bottom over the filling, tuck in the sides, and roll snugly but not tightly; repeat until all 8 ounces drained leaves are filled.

If trimming thick stems, keep the knife blade angled away from your fingers.

4
Layer rolls and add cooking liquid

Arrange the rolls seam side down in tight layers in the wide pot. Whisk together the water, remaining 2 tablespoons olive oil, and remaining lemon juice; pour over the rolls, then set the heatproof plate on top to keep the rolls submerged.

5
Simmer until tender

Bring the liquid to a gentle simmer over medium heat, reduce the heat to low, cover, and cook 45 to 55 minutes until the rice is tender and the leaves are soft. Keep the heat low so the rolls steam without bursting.

Keep the pot at a gentle simmer; vigorous boiling can break the rolls and splash hot liquid.

6
Rest and serve

Remove the pot from the heat and let the rolls rest covered for 15 minutes. Lift out the plate, transfer the rolls gently with tongs, and serve with the pot juices spooned over the top.

Use caution when lifting the hot plate and transferring rolls from hot liquid.
